How much water is needed to grow one ear of corn?

On average, one ear of corn requires about 15-18 inches of water throughout its growing season. This amount can vary depending on factors such as climate, soil type, and irrigation practices. Corn is a high-water crop, needing consistent moisture for optimal growth and yield.
